English | 简体中文 | 繁體中文 | Русский язык | Français | Español | Português | Deutsch | 日本語 | 한국어 | Italiano | بالعربية

HTML Referenzhandbuch

Vollständiges Verzeichnis der HTML-Tags

HTML: <base> Tag

Der <base>-Tag definiert eine Grund-URL, die für alle relativen URLs in HTML-Dokumenten verwendet wird. Ein Dokument kann nur einen <base>-Tag haben und muss im <head>-Tag definiert werden. Vor der Verwendung jeder relativen URL muss der <base>-Tag im Dokument vorhanden sein. Dieses Tag wird auch oft als <base>-Element bezeichnet.

Online-Beispiel

Setzen Sie die Standard-URL und das Standardziel für alle Links auf der Seite fest:

!doctype html>
<html>
<head>
  <meta charset="UTF-8">
  <title>HTML5 Base von de.oldtoolbag.com</title>
  <base href="https://de.oldtoolbag.com/html/">
</head>
<body>
  <h1>Überschrift 1</h1>
  <a href="html-tutorial.html">HTML-Tutorials</a>
</body>
</html>
Testen Sie es heraus ‹/›

Browserkompatibilität

IEFirefoxOperaChromeSafari

Alle gängigen Browser unterstützen den <base>-Tag.

Definition und Verwendung des Tags

Der <base>-Tag gibt für alle relativen Links auf der Seite eine Standard-URL oder ein Standardziel an.

In einem Dokument kann höchstens ein <base>-Element verwendet werden. Der <base>-Tag muss im Innern des <head>-Elements stehen.

Hinweise und Tipps

Der <base>-Element von HTML befindet sich im <head>-Markeninhalt.
Es kann nur ein <base>-Tag in einem Dokument definiert werden. Wenn mehrere vorhanden sind, wird nur der erste href und der Zielwert verwendet.

Anmerkung: Wenn der <base>-Tag verwendet wird, muss die Eigenschaft href oder target oder beide Eigenschaften vorhanden sein.

HTML 4.01 mit HTML5Unterschiede

Nichts.

Differences between HTML and XHTML

In HTML, the <base> tag does not have a closing tag.

In XHTML, the <base> tag must be properly closed.

Attribute

AttributeValueDescription
hrefURLspecifies the basic target for relative URLs within the page. It can be an absolute URL or a relative URL.
For example:
href ="https://de.oldtoolbag.com/html/"
href ="/html/"
href ="html/"
target_blank
 _parent
 _self
 _top
framename
specifies the location where the linked resource is displayed. It can be one of the following values: _self, _blank, _parent, _top
_self-means the resource is loaded into the current frame or context
_blank-means the resource is loaded into a new window or context
_parent-means the resource is loaded into the parent frame or context
_top-means the resource is loaded into the entire original window

global attributes

The <base> tag supports Global Attributes of HTML.

Event Attributes

The <base> tag does not support any event attributes.

Related Articles

HTML DOM Reference Manual: Base Object